Draft Scouting Report
Rating: 77.00 (Chance to start)
Pro Comparison: Kenneth Dixon
Summary:
Sean Tucker is a physical running back that has received a significant workload over the past three seasons. He has shown ample pass-catching production but has room for growth in pass protection. He is quick to break defenders down in space, forcing missed tackles.
Strengths:
- Does a good job of breaking defenders down in space
- Thick lower body allows him to fight through contact
- Good short-space agility
- Ample pass-catching production
Weaknesses:
- Nearly 600 carries over the past three seasons
- Lacks top-end speed to bounce outside
- Pass protection needs some attention

Sean Tucker: Expected to sign with Tampa Bay
Tucker is expected to sign with the Buccaneers as an undrafted free agent, Adam Caplan of SiriusXM NFL Radio reports.
Tucker sat out the NFL Scouting Combine and Syracuse's main Pro Day due to an undisclosed injury, but he hosted his own pro day April 24 after being medically cleared for football activities. Perhaps due to the injury concerns, the 5-foot-9 running back went unselected during the 2023 NFL Draft, but he quickly landed an UDFA deal with the Buccaneers, who'll likely have an open competition for running back depth after the departure of Leonard Fournette this offseason. Over his final two seasons at Syracuse, Tucker rushed 452 times for 2,556 yards and 23 touchdowns while securing 56 receptions for 509 yards and four additional scores.
